Definitions of prophet word

  • noun prophet a person who speaks for God or a deity, or by divine inspiration. 1
  • noun prophet a person chosen to speak for God and to guide the people of Israel: Moses was the greatest of Old Testament prophets. (often initial capital letter) one of the Major or Minor Prophets. one of a band of ecstatic visionaries claiming divine inspiration and, according to popular belief, possessing magical powers. a person who practices divination. 1
  • noun prophet one of a class of persons in the early church, next in order after the apostles, recognized as inspired to utter special revelations and predictions. 1 Cor. 12:28. 1
  • noun prophet the Prophet, Muhammad, the founder of Islam. 1
  • noun prophet a person regarded as, or claiming to be, an inspired teacher or leader. 1
  • noun prophet a person who foretells or predicts what is to come: a weather prophet; prophets of doom. 1

Origin of prophet

First appearance:

before 1150
One of the 7% oldest English words
1150-1200; Middle English prophete < Late Latin prophēta < Greek prophḗtēs, equivalent to pro- pro-2 + -phētēs speaker, derivative of phánai to speak
